123visa   

Visa for Study, Training ...

Ecuador > Afghanistan


Visa for Study, Training ... Ecuador South Africa
Visa for Study, Training ... Ecuador Albania
Visa for Study, Training ... Ecuador Algeria
Visa for Study, Training ... Ecuador Germany
Visa for Study, Training ... Ecuador Andorra






123visa